Built in 1869, this unique pool offers the chance to swim in natural spring water heated to an average 27C and is open until September 15.
The main pool with slide is 28 metres, there is a separate children’s paddling pool, sunbathing patio as well as hot and cold refreshments.
Adult day entry £6, child £2.80, Family £14.50. W:

Swimmers can enjoy swimming whatever the weather at Wotton under Edge’s community pool, thanks to a retractable polycarbonate roof. It can be opened on warm sunny days, and can be closed on cooler or wet days.
Open now, the facility is available throughout the summer until September. Details at
